作者SwiftLang (Swift-Lang)
看板MacDev
標題[閒聊] 消息稱蘋果UIKit框架已經移植到Ma??c平台
時間Sat Feb 7 00:33:15 2015
http://cc.cocimg.com/api/uploads/20150206/1423190294949240.jpg
http://cc.cocimg.com/api/uploads/20150206/1423190294949240.jpg
http://cc.cocimg.com/api/uploads/20150206/1423190294949240.jpg
此前iOS開發者一直抱怨說蘋果的UIKit框架不能用來開發Mac上的應用,
由此給開發者帶來了不便,開發者不能在Mac app上??使用iOS app中使用的工具、
技術以及代碼。
不過目前有開發者已經在推特上表示,從一名開發者發布的信息看,
蘋果已經將UIKit移植到了Mac平台,新名稱是UXKit,基於AppKit實現,
新版本的Photo app(OS X 10.10. 3預覽版)就使用了UXKit進行編寫。
UXKit類似UIKit的API包含UXView、UXNavigationController、UXControl、
UXCollectionView、UXTableView、UXLabel以及UXImageView等。
而新框架UXKit則極有可能在今年的WWDC上推出。
對蘋果而言,此舉非常有意義,可讓開發者更簡單地在自家主要平台上進行開發
從而吸引更多開發者。
轉貼自CocoaChina
http://www.cocoachina.com/ios/20150206/11120.html
大家看法如何?個人覺得如果真的把UIKit整合上來, 那真的是還滿棒的
應該不會花太多時間再重新上手,有滿多小工具想寫的啊~~
Github上也有人把class-dump後的header放出來了~
https://github.com/justMaku/UXKitHeadersAndSample
UXKit感覺挺帥的,X應該是取自OSX吧, 不過第一眼看到還以為是什麼使用者體驗kit..
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 163.13.72.16
※ 文章網址: https://www.ptt.cc/bbs/MacDev/M.1423240399.A.D35.html
→ uranusjr: 其實現在的 AppKit 和 UIKit 也沒有差很多, 而且如果這 02/07 01:39
→ uranusjr: 兩者重複這麼多看來會淘汰 Cocoa, 那麼一些 desktop 專 02/07 01:40
→ uranusjr: 用的元件(例如 NSTableView)要怎麼取代就是個問題 02/07 01:41
→ SwiftLang: 希望有機會能試試看~~ 02/10 12:53